Typically, I go through my hair for splits about once a month or so. Always under a bright light with sharp scissors. It's a very tedious process, but it's necessary in order to maintain the health of my hair. It takes me about an hour or so, and I still don't get all of them, but it makes a good solid dent in the total. Keep in mind that splits breed others because the rough ends of the split rough up the cuticles of the surrounding hairs. While I'm trimming the individual splits out, I'm also trimming a few strands surrounding that may have damage that isn't quite visible to the naked eye. I don't know if this is the best thing to do, but it seems to cut back on the splits I trim out each month.
